How Common Is The Last Name Mirii? popularity and diffusion
The last name is the 1,133,308th most widely held surname world-wide, held by approximately 1 in 34,213,831 people. This surname occurs predominantly in Africa, where 97 percent of Mirii are found; 96 percent are found in East Africa and 96 percent are found in East Bantu Africa. Mirii is also the 2,084,397th most common first name internationally It is held by 26 people.
The surname Mirii is most commonly occurring in Kenya, where it is carried by 205 people, or 1 in 225,268. In Kenya Mirii is most numerous in: Kiambu County, where 55 percent reside, Muranga County, where 32 percent reside and Nairobi County, where 4 percent reside. Not including Kenya Mirii exists in 6 countries. It is also found in Iran, where 1 percent reside and Pakistan, where 1 percent reside.
